Understanding the Tesla Bot and Its Purpose

The Tesla Bot, also known as the Tesla Optimus, is a humanoid robot designed and developed by Tesla, Inc. The robot is intended to perform various tasks that typically require human intelligence, such as navigating complex environments, recognizing objects, and interacting with humans. The Tesla Bot is an ambitious project that aims to revolutionize the field of robotics and artificial intelligence (AI).

The Concept and Design of the Tesla Bot

The Tesla Bot is a 5-foot-8-inch (172 cm) tall humanoid robot that weighs around 125 pounds (56 kg). It is designed to have a human-like body with a torso, arms, and legs, allowing it to move around and interact with its environment in a way that is similar to humans. The robot is equipped with advanced sensors, including cameras, lidar, and ultrasonic sensors, which enable it to perceive and understand its surroundings.

The Tesla Bot is powered by Tesla’s Autopilot AI technology, which is also used in the company’s self-driving cars. This technology allows the robot to learn from its experiences and improve its performance over time. The robot’s brain is a sophisticated computer system that processes vast amounts of data in real-time, enabling it to make decisions and take actions quickly and efficiently.

Potential Applications of the Tesla Bot

The Tesla Bot has numerous potential applications across various industries, including healthcare, manufacturing, logistics, and more. Some of the potential uses of the Tesla Bot include:

  • Healthcare: The Tesla Bot could be used to assist healthcare professionals in hospitals and clinics, helping with tasks such as patient care, medication dispensing, and lab testing.
  • Manufacturing: The robot could be used to perform tasks such as assembly, inspection, and material handling in manufacturing facilities.
  • Logistics: The Tesla Bot could be used to automate tasks such as inventory management, packaging, and shipping in warehouses and distribution centers.
  • Customer Service: The robot could be used to interact with customers in retail settings, providing assistance and answering questions.
